Understanding the various management characteristics is crucial to ensure seamless operations during emergencies.Unity of command means that each individual involved in incident operations will be assigned - and will report - to only one supervisor.. Chain of command and unity of command help to ensure that clear reporting relationships exist and eliminate the confusion caused by multiple, conflicting directives. On February 28, 2003, President Bush issued Homeland Security Presidential Directive-5.NIMS Management Characteristic: Chain of Command and Unity of Command. Chain of command refers to the orderly command hierarchy within an incident management organization. Unity of command means that each individual reports to only one designated supervisor. These principles: Clarify reporting relationships. Eliminate confusion caused by ...
